Literature summary for 5.6.2.2 extracted from

  • Froehlich-Ammon, S.J.; Patchan, M.W.; Osheroff, N.; Thompson, R.B.
    Topoisomerase II binds to ellipticine in the absence or presence of DNA. Characterization of enzyme-drug interactions by fluorescence spectroscopy (1995), J. Biol. Chem., 270, 14998-15004.
    View publication on PubMed

Inhibitors

Inhibitors Comment Organism Structure
ellipticines mechanism of drug action, characterization of the interaction between ellipticine and the enzyme Saccharomyces cerevisiae
